Before we delve into the nitty-gritty of DIY rabbit hutch construction, let's address the elephant in the room: safety. Rabbits are curious creatures with powerful jaws and sharp teeth, making them adept at chewing through just about anything. Therefore, it's crucial to choose safe, non-toxic materials and avoid using anything that could pose a risk to your furry friend's health or life.

Choosing the Right Materials

Selecting the appropriate materials is the foundation of a safe and durable DIY rabbit hutch. Here are some materials to consider and why:

Wood - A classic choice for DIY projects, wood offers durability and can be easily shaped into various designs. Opt for untreated, solid wood like pine or cedar, ensuring it's free from harmful chemicals. Avoid plywood and particle board, as they can emit toxic fumes and pose a risk to your rabbit's health.

Hardwood vs. Softwood

Hardwoods like maple or oak are more durable but can be expensive and difficult to work with. Softwoods like pine or cedar are cheaper and easier to handle but may not last as long. Consider your budget, skill level, and the hutch's intended lifespan when choosing between hardwood and softwood.

Wire Mesh

Wire mesh is essential for ventilation and allowing your rabbit to see their surroundings. Choose a sturdy, galvanized wire mesh with small openings (no larger than 1/2 inch) to prevent escape or injury. Ensure the mesh is securely attached to the frame to prevent your rabbit from chewing through it.

Designing Your DIY Rabbit Hutch

Now that you've chosen the right materials, it's time to decide on a design that suits your rabbit's needs and complements your home's aesthetic. Here are some popular DIY rabbit hutch designs to inspire you:

Tower Hutch - A multi-level hutch with ramps or ladders connecting each floor. This design maximizes space and allows your rabbit to exercise and explore different environments within their enclosure.

Open vs. Enclosed Designs

Open designs provide better ventilation and allow your rabbit to see their surroundings, reducing stress and boredom. However, they may not be suitable for rabbits prone to escape or those living in drafty areas. Enclosed designs offer better protection from drafts and predators but can become stuffy if not properly ventilated.

Customizing the Hutch

Once you've decided on a design, consider adding features to enhance your rabbit's comfort and well-being. Incorporate hiding spots, chew toys, and platforms for lounging. You can also add a removable tray for easy cleaning and a slanted roof to facilitate drainage.

Essential Features for a Happy Rabbit

Creating a comfortable and engaging environment for your rabbit involves more than just building a sturdy hutch. Here are some essential features to include in your DIY rabbit hutch:

Litter Tray - A removable tray filled with safe, absorbent bedding material like aspen shavings or hay makes cleaning the hutch a breeze. Place the litter tray in a corner or designated area to encourage your rabbit to use it as a toilet.

Hay Rack and Water Bottle

Provide your rabbit with unlimited access to fresh hay using a hay rack. This not only encourages natural foraging behavior but also helps maintain dental health. Mount a heavy-duty water bottle on the hutch to ensure a constant supply of clean, fresh water.

Exercise Area

Rabbits need plenty of space to stretch their legs and burn off energy. Incorporate a spacious exercise area into your DIY rabbit hutch design, complete with toys, tunnels, and chew-safe items to keep your rabbit entertained and engaged.
